Grasping Roll Off Dumpster Dimensions
Knowing the measurements of a roll off dumpster is essential before you lease one. These boxes come in various sizes, and choosing the inadequate size can cause problems like overfilling or inefficiency. A typical roll off dumpster comes in several sizes, often grouped by volume.
To choose the right size, consider the amount of trash you expect to have.
Here's some common roll off dumpster dimensions:
* 10 cubic yard
* 20 cubic yard
* 30 cubic yard
* 40 cubic yard
Remember to furthermore consider the height of the dumpster, as this can influence what you can put inside.

Selecting the Right Roll Off Dumpster Size for Your Project
Deciding on the suitable roll off dumpster size for your task can seem like a challenging endeavor. But, with a little consideration, you can effectively determine the best size to accommodate your waste. A too small dumpster can lead to uncontrolled waste, while a overly large one can be costly and unnecessary.
To confirm you choose the appropriate size, first evaluating the amount of trash your project will produce. Consider the kinds of materials you'll be disposing, as some items, like demolition debris, can be more bulky than others.
Once you have a rough idea of the volume of waste, trailer dumpster rental you can examine size charts provided by dumpster providers. These charts will typically list the sizes of different dumpster sizes and the matching weight limits.
Finally, remember that it's always better to tend on the aspect of a somewhat larger dumpster than you think you'll need. This will avoid overflow and ensure that your project runs effectively.

Safety First: Handling Roll Off Dumpsters Properly safely
When using roll off dumpsters, emphasizing safety is paramount. These large containers can be dangerous if not handled properly. Always examine the dumpster before loading it to ensure it's in good condition and stable. Avoid overloading the dumpster, as this can cause it to become unstable. Never climb on or inside the dumpster, as this can lead to critical injuries. When unloading materials from the dumpster, be aware of your surroundings and use caution when lifting heavy objects.
- Wear protective gear, such as gloves and sturdy footwear.
- Make sure the dumpster is placed on a level surface to prevent tipping.
- Arrange with the dumpster rental company for proper pickup and disposal.
The Environmental Impact of Roll Off Dumpsters
Roll off dumpsters are an necessary part of many construction and waste removal projects. While they offer apractical way to transport large amounts of waste, their influence on the environment shouldn't be ignored. The manufacture and transport of these dumpsters themselves consume resources and generate greenhouse gases. Additionally, the materials collected in roll off dumpsters often ends up in landfills, where it contributes to methane emissions, a potent greenhouse gas.
- Promoting recycling and waste reduction at the source is a crucial step in reducing the environmental impact of roll off dumpsters.
- Choosing dumpster companies that prioritize sustainable practices, such as using fuel-efficient vehicles or partnering with local recycling facilities, can make a impact.
- Boosting awareness among businesses about the environmental consequences of waste disposal can promote more responsible practices.
